TITLE:
TurnkeyForms Software Directory Multiple Vulnerabilities

SECUNIA ADVISORY ID:
SA32568

VERIFY ADVISORY:
http://secunia.com/advisories/32568/

CRITICAL:
Moderately critical

IMPACT:
Cross Site Scripting, Manipulation of data, Exposure of sensitive
information

WHERE:
From remote

SOFTWARE:
TurnkeyForms Software Directory

DESCRIPTION:
G4N0K has reported some vulnerabilities in TurnkeyForms Software
Directory, which can be exploited by malicious people to conduct
cross-site scripting and SQL injection attacks.

1) Input passed to the "cid" parameter in showcategory.php is not
properly sanitised before being used in SQL queries. This can be
exploited to manipulate SQL queries by injecting arbitrary SQL code.

2) Input passed to the "msg" parameter in signinform.php is not
properly sanitised before being returned to the user. This can be
exploited to execute arbitrary HTML and script code in a user's
browser session, in the context of an affected site.

SOLUTION:
Edit the source code to ensure that input is properly sanitised.
